On Tue, 07 Dec 2021 22:08:16 +0100, Jonathan Neusch��fer wrote:
A nuvoton,*-gcr node is present in nuvoton-common-npcm7xx.dtsi and will be added to nuvoton-wpcm450.dtsi. It is necessary for the NPCM7xx and WPCM450 pinctrl drivers, and may later be used to retrieve SoC model and version information. This patch adds a binding to describe this node.
